Transaction 2535871e28f5bc8d30b8386259d227a767b6463d584b6c31ffd559d7c77e399d

1 Input
2 Outputs
  • 2535871e28f5bc8d30b8386259d227a767b6463d584b6c31ffd559d7c77e399d:0
  • value  1143744
    address  32Bn4B5ToiWrTNiCaxntbdRMRpoaW2oaRR
  • 2535871e28f5bc8d30b8386259d227a767b6463d584b6c31ffd559d7c77e399d:1
  • value  69240430
    address  38TXKhgNF36i5S8fbPD8eVPBCZfqEN9TYi